Understanding Fractional Treatment

Fractional treatment, often referred to as fractional skin treatment, is a non-invasive procedure that targets specific skin concerns by creating micro-injuries in the skin using laser technology. These micro-injuries stimulate the body’s natural healing process, encouraging the production of new collagen and elastin. This results in smoother, firmer, and more youthful-looking skin.

How Does It Work?

  • The laser creates tiny, controlled injuries in the skin, leaving surrounding tissues intact.
  • This initiates a healing process that naturally boosts collagen production.
  • As the skin heals, it becomes smoother, with reduced pore size and diminished fine lines.
  • The treatment can address a variety of skin issues, including sun damage, acne scars, and pigmentation.

Benefits of Fractional Treatment

Fractional treatment offers numerous benefits, making it a popular choice among individuals seeking effective skin rejuvenation.

Key Advantages

  • Minimal Downtime: Compared to traditional laser treatments, fractional treatment requires less recovery time, allowing individuals to resume their daily activities quickly.
  • Customizable: The treatment can be tailored to address specific skin concerns and suit different skin types.
  • Non-Invasive: As a non-surgical procedure, it offers a less painful experience with fewer risks.
  • Long-Lasting Results: The new collagen and elastin continue to improve skin texture and firmness over time.

Who Can Benefit from Fractional Treatment?

While fractional treatment is suitable for a wide range of individuals, it is particularly beneficial for:

  • People with sun-damaged skin looking to improve tone and texture.
  • Individuals struggling with acne scars or other forms of scarring.
  • Those seeking to reduce the appearance of fine lines and wrinkles.
  • Anyone wishing to achieve a more even skin tone.

Preparing for the Treatment

Proper preparation can enhance the effectiveness of fractional treatments. Here are some tips to consider:

Pre-Treatment Guidelines

  • Avoid sun exposure and tanning for at least two weeks before the procedure.
  • Refrain from using retinoids or other harsh skincare products in the days leading up to the treatment.
  • Consult with a dermatologist to assess skin type and determine the most appropriate treatment plan.

Post-Treatment Care

Following fractional treatment, aftercare is crucial to ensure optimal results and minimize any potential side effects.

Post-Care Tips

  • Use gentle, non-irritating skincare products and avoid exfoliants for a few days post-treatment.
  • Apply a broad-spectrum sunscreen to protect the skin from UV damage.
  • Keep the skin well-hydrated to aid in the healing process.
  • Follow any additional guidance provided by the dermatologist.
